Tuesday, December 6, 2011

O Top 10 das linguages de programação

Listar linguagens de programação é fácil – só o Wikipédia tem mais de 600 entradas, mas ordená-las por popularidade é uma tarefa difícil. Você não pode chegar em cada programador e olhar em qual linguagem ele está desenvolvendo para fazer uma lista. Assim, temos que usar algumas técnicas.

O primeiro passo seria realizar uma busca na web para ter como base alguns parâmetros. A partir daí podemos lançar perguntas: Quais são as linguagens mais utilizadas no mercado hoje? Em quais delas os programadores da “elite” estão desenvolvendo? Nos chats e fóruns, qual é o tema que está sendo mais destacado? O qual estável é esse linguagem? Nas livrarias é fácil encontrar livros – ou até artigos, sobre ela?

Os dados apresentados aqui vem em grande parte da TIOBE, uma empresa – ou comunidade – especializada em pesquisas sobre softwares e que está localizada na Holanda. Essa comunidade lança dados mensalmente em uma espécie de ranking sobre as linguagens mais populares. Dados da Welton’s LangsPop.com, que mostram resultados de pesquisas individuais, também foram utilizados.

Como caso geral, as linguagens que tem sem mostrado mais populares pela TIOBE não são necessariamente as mais comentadas online pelo desenvolvedores ou as que tem mais material publicado (o C++ é uma exceção!). Uma das linguagens mais procuradas pelos empregadores é o PHP, usado no desenvolvimento web, e o SQL, utilizado nas queries dos bancos de dados (sem surpresas até aqui!).

O que é realmente interessante é observar o crescimento do Javascript para a construção de aplicativos baseados em Web que conectam o usuário a bancos de dados – como o Gmail. Na verdade uma das razões para o crescimento do uso do Javascript é a criação da ferramenta V8 Javascript, pela Google, que é um repositório de código de download para o motor JavaScript do Chrome, programado em C + +.

E temos também o Objective-C, que é base para os aplicativos iOS, mas que mal aparecia no Top 40 da TIOBE em 2008. Mas desde então, sua popularidade deu um salto, já que hoje as pessoas estão consumindo mais aplicativos no iPhone e iPad.

linguagens de programação mais populares

Com informações da publicação Spectrum.iee.org, Outubro-2011 (Pág. 68).

Publicado originalmente em Eu Faço Programas.

Gabriella Fonseca é desenvolvedora web com boa experiência em empresas como CPM Braxis Capgemini e VELP Tecnologia. É ainda universitária, cursando Sistemas de Informação na PUC-MG. Desenvolvimento é sua paixão e teve certeza disso depois do convívio com os colegas de estágio enquanto fazia o curso de Matemática Computacional na UFMG. Apesar de relativamente curta, sua carreira é marcada pelo reconhecimento do que tenta fazer de melhor. Em 2010 recebeu a premiação de Melhor Projeto Asp.Net pelo programa Microsoft Students to Bussiness. Como sempre foi apaixonada por Matemática, durante o ensino médio recebi Menções Honrosas na OBMEP 2005, OBM 2005, OBMEP 2006, OBMEP 2008 e medalha de bronze na OBMEP 2007. Tem um bom conhecimento de desenvolvimento Web - especialmente .Net, mas é capaz de desenvolver aplicações simples para Android ou fazer correções e adicionar funcionalidades em um sistema PHP. Foca em desenvolvimento web, pesquisa e otimização de sites, marketing digital, redes sociais e comunicação interativa. Bloga em www.eufacoprogramas.wordpress.com e dá pitacos em www.techlivre.com.br

Veja perfil e 27 post(s)

0 comments:

Post a Comment